Description

These Boost Logic billet main engine girdles are made from 7000 series aluminum to add significant rigidity to the VR38 motor. 7000 series aluminum is strong, with a strength comparable to many steels, and has good fatigue strength and average machinability. It has lower resistance to corrosion than many other Al alloys, but has significantly better corrosion resistance than the 2000 alloys.

These have seen uneven bearing wear due to the block flexing with the stock girdle and this problem is resolved with our billet girdle and upgraded ARP Oversized Main Bolts. Reducing the amount of flex in the block prevents premature bearing wear and improves the longevity of the bottom end as a whole.

The Boost Logic billet girdle is designed to only require a line hone, rather than a full line bore like our competitors billet girdles.  These are a great addition to any build looking for 1500+ whp and a standard for many engine builders.

Brand Overview

Boost Logic is an American performance engineering company founded in 2003 and headquartered in Austin, Texas. Built around the philosophy of delivering “horsepower without compromise,” the company develops high-performance parts and vehicle packages intended to increase power without unnecessarily sacrificing drivability. Boost Logic began with the Toyota Supra and 2JZ platform, establishing its reputation through turbo systems, racing development and record-setting street cars. The brand has since expanded into Nissan, Porsche, Lamborghini, Audi, BMW, Ferrari, McLaren and other performance platforms while continuing to specialize in turbocharged, high-horsepower applications.

Boost Logic entered the Nissan R35 GT-R market shortly after the platform’s release and has developed some of its most recognizable products around the VR38DETT engine and GR6 dual-clutch transmission. Its R35 GT-R catalog includes turbo kits, titanium exhaust systems, intakes, intercoolers, cooling upgrades, fuel-system components, engine internals, transmission packages, suspension parts and Boost Logic wheels. The company uses experience gained from building GT-Rs capable of more than 180 mph in the quarter mile and over 200 mph in the half mile to develop components for street, drag-racing and high-horsepower builds. From bolt-on R35 upgrades to complete engine, turbo and drivetrain packages, Boost Logic offers performance parts designed around coordinated vehicle systems rather than isolated power gains.
